NAME: Van C. Hitt

AGE: 65

PLACE OF BIRTH: St. Louis, Missouri

SPOUSE'S, CHILDREN'S NAMES:

Wife Donna Hitt. Daughter Julie Adams husband Chris Adams two boys Michael and Nathan. Step son Rob Williams wife Jennifer two girls Rachel and Madison one boy Bryan.

EDUCATION:

Southeast Missouri State University - B.S. Education

Truman State University - Masters Administration

OCCUPATION:

Director Jackson Alternative School

EMPLOYER:

Jackson R2 Schools Jackson, Missouri

BUSINESSES OWNED, ALL OR PART:

Farmer

PUBLIC OFFICES HELD OR SOUGHT; GIVE DATES:

Candidate for State Representative District #146

HOW WOULD YOU WORK TO ENSURE ECONOMIC GROWTH CONTINUES IN JACKSON AND THROUGHOUT YOUR DISTRICT?

Ensure that our technology is up to date and on the same level as the rest of the state. Establish vocational and technlogical training centers to meet the needs of todays workforce. Reduce as many as possible the demands and restrictions on industry and small business in the form of rules, regulations, and taxes imposed by the government.

HAS THE DREAM INITIATIVE HELPED DEVELOPMENT IN UPTOWN JACKSON?

Aesthetically it has helped the Jackson Uptown Area.

HOW DO WE BALANCE THE BUDGET: CUT PROGRAMS, RAISE TAXES AND OTHER REVENUE, OR BOTH?

All programs should be evaluated based upon their cost and effectiveness. Where possible departments should be combined to prevent duplication of serveces or provide better services. More taxes is not the answer to a balanced budget. Putting people to work who will contribute to the current tax code will help balance the budget.

CLOSING REMARKS:

I am running for State Representative because I am a lifelong member of this community who wants to use my talents and experiences to better your lives. I will stand up for the people of the 146th district, ask the tough questions and demand answers (how will this make our lives better). I will not get on the bus for the ride. I will demand to know where the bus is going and why.
